The National Watermelon Promotion Board (NWPB) operates with a single objective: to increase consumer demand for watermelon through promotion, research, and educational programs. The Orlando-based non-profit organization was formed in 1989 by watermelon growers and shippers. Since then, the NWPB has developed marketing programs to boost watermelon sales in supermarkets throughout the U.S. and Canada. Through high profile publicity, the board has showcased watermelon as a healthy, refreshing versatile fruit. The NWPB represents 3,100 growers, shippers and importers of watermelon in the United States. These members fund the organization through crop assessments.
